Supercharge Your Innovation With Domain-Expert AI Agents!

Method, equipment and devices of processing disk roaming

A technology for disks and devices, applied in the storage field, can solve problems such as dealing with disk roaming, and achieve the effects of improving accuracy, avoiding bus drift, and improving reliability

Active Publication Date: 2018-07-06
HUAWEI TECH CO LTD
View PDF4 Cites 11 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] Embodiments of the present invention provide a method, device and device for processing disk roaming, which can solve the problem that the prior art method cannot handle disk roaming in a non-volatile high-speed transmission bus (Non-Volatile Memory Express, NVMe) storage device problems, in order to improve the reliability of the entire storage system

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, equipment and devices of processing disk roaming
  • Method, equipment and devices of processing disk roaming
  • Method, equipment and devices of processing disk roaming

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0046]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the drawings in the embodiments of the present invention.

[0047] For disks of the Serial Attached SCSI (SAS) or Serial Advanced Technology Attachment (SATA) type, since the RAID controller is connected to each disk through the port of the RAID controller, the SAS Or the location number of the SATA disk is the port number connecting the disk to the RAID controller, and the RAID controller can record the correspondence between the disk cluster (Just a Bunch of Disk, JBOD) number, slot number, and SAS address of the member disks in the RAID group When a member disk is re-plugged or replaced, the RAID controller can record the member disks of the RAID group according to the corresponding relationship between the disk cluster (Just a Bunch of Disk, JBOD) number, slot number, SAS address, etc. Identify roaming disks or hot-swappable disks,...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The application relates to a method, equipment and devices of processing disk roaming. The method is applied to an NVMe (Non-Volatile Memory express) storage device including an RAID (Redundant Arrayof Independent Disk) controller and a plurality of SSDs (Solid State Disks). The RAID controller manages the SSDs according to NVMe interface standards, and the two parts communicate through a PCIe (Peripheral Component Interconnect Express) bus. The RAID controller records a first mapping table including correspondence relationships of global unique Identification (GUID) of each SSD and a bus number, a device number and a function number. The method includes: acquiring GUID, bus numbers, device numbers and function numbers of all the SSDs in the storage device by the RAID controller when thestorage device is re-powered on; updating the first mapping table according to the GUID, the bus numbers, the device numbers and the function numbers which are of all the SSDs and are acquired in re-powering-on and the first mapping table; and restoring RAID relationships in the storage device according to the updated first mapping table. Therefore, roaming disks in the NVMe storage device are quickly identified, and the RAID relationships are restored.

Description

technical field [0001] The invention relates to the field of storage, in particular to a method, device and device for processing disk roaming in a non-volatile high-speed transmission bus storage device. Background technique [0002] As redundant array of independent disks (Redundant array of Independent Disk, RAID) are widely used in servers, common RAID controllers can manage multiple RAID groups, and each RAID group includes multiple disks. When creating RAID, the RAID controller will The metadata information is used to record the drive letter sequence of the member disks in the RAID group, so as to read and write data. When the maintenance personnel take out the disks and insert them into different slots, or when the disks are plugged and unplugged in the power-on state, the RAID The phenomenon that the sequence of drive letters in the group changes and is inconsistent with that of the RIAD group is called disk roaming. At this time, disk roaming occurs in the RAID con...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F3/06
CPCG06F3/0689
Inventor 徐晓忻郭海涛吴登奔
Owner HUAWEI TECH CO LTD
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More